Size

A French door refrigerator gives you more space to store fresh and frozen foods whether you're replacing a side-by-side refrigerator or upgrading your kitchen. They are larger than side by side fridges and, because of their size, are able to accommodate taller items like sheet pans and platters. The two large doors also open up to eye-level so that you can reach your items without having to bend and spill things you didn't mean to.

The extra storage space that a french style fridges-door refrigerator offers is worth the price. These fridges come in a variety of sizes and finishes, including black, white, and fingerprint-resistant stainless steel, so you can find the right fit for your home's aesthetic. Certain models come with the option of a water or ice dispensers on the door, while others have drawers that can be customized for items that need to be kept at different temperatures.

The LG LRFLC2706S for instance, is one of the best combination of design and capacity we've seen at this price. The interior is sleek and contemporary, with adjustable glass shelves in the refrigerator that can be moved to the ideal height; door bins that accommodate everything from gallon jugs all the way to 2-liter bottles; and a full-width drawer for deli items, including cheeses and meats. The two half-width plastic crispyer drawers can be adjusted and come with built-in humidity control to control moisture levels for both vegetables and fruits.

Certain models have an exclusive feature known as a door-in-door, which adds an exterior panel to one of the refrigerator doors which opens to reveal a compartment that can be used to store drinks or snacks that you want to access without having to open the main fridge. They aren't as common in other refrigerators but they're useful and convenient.

Design

A French Door Refrigerator is a classic design with a layout that is intuitive and high-quality touchpoints. It can add convenience to your kitchen. Some models have innovative features such as the five-mode Convertible Drawer, which converts from freezer to fridge and a Dual Ice Maker with Craft Ice(tm). These systems are designed to maximize storage space and preserve fresh food longer by using precise preservation technology that separates the freezer and refrigerator to minimize temperature fluctuations.

Other refrigerators make it easier to access frequently used ingredients with a door-in-door feature that opens a separate compartment on the outside of either door which allows you to keep and retrieve items without opening the main refrigerator. Those looking for a fridge with additional storage options should consider a four-door design that includes two doors that open outwards and 1-2 freezer drawers that open horizontally. These are a great option for large families who want an even bigger capacity than side by side refrigerators but want quick access to frozen meals.

The best refrigerator is one that strikes a one that is a balance of the price, size, storage, and features that meet the specific requirements of your family. French door refrigerators are a great choice if you like to entertain and require an appliance with more freezer space.

Counter-depth refrigerators are a different option that blends form and functionality. They are a couple of inch shallower than standard fridges and sit right next to the countertop of your kitchen. But they still require clearance for the doors and handles, meaning they may extend out by a few inches over your kitchen counters. Based on your budget and kitchen design there are various countertop fridges in a range of finishes that blend seamlessly into any home. Stainless steel is the most popular finish because it is a perfect match for any style. It also hides fingerprints and smudges. You can choose a fingerprint resistant or black stainless steel finish to match your kitchen's aesthetic.

When shopping for a new fridge, it's always wise to consider energy efficiency. Find a refrigerator with an Energy Star label, which signifies that it's been engineered to consume less power than similar models. It's also a good idea to check out options with smart technology integration, which can connect your fridge to your Wi-Fi network and enable you to monitor and manage its settings via an app for your smartphone.

Also, think about the way your refrigerator will fit into the space where you intend to put it. While many models of french door refrigerators come with the traditional depth however, there are counter-depth models that are smaller and smaller. Before you buy ensure that the listed dimensions of your room are enough to accommodate the refrigerator's width and height and allow for air circulation as well as easy access to the outlet for electricity and water line (if necessary).

You'll be able see the contents of your french-door fridge at eye level or chest height, which will make it easier to access the items. This is a drawback for those who frequently use frozen products, as they are stored at the bottom of the refrigerator which makes it difficult to find them. Side-by side models, however, generally feature freezers that are at waist or eye level and even more shelves. This makes it easier to store frozen foods and then retrieve them later.
